We've had this for about 6 years.  Recently an item was keeping the door from closing.  By the time we noticed there was much frost on the inside of the freezer.  The item was taken out of the freezer and the door closed, along with the usual seal/suction sound.  A few days after that we went to get something out of the freezer and things were melting!  And there were no obstructions. The door would not make the seal/suction noise anymore.  We ran out to get a new freezer so we could save the food.  We took this Frigidaire outside and thought we should give it another chance.  It froze a tray of ice cubes! But there is still no seal/suction sound as before.  What happened?  If we don't have to worry, we'd like to use it as a second freezer for meat.  Thanks!
